Willie Nelson, born April 29, 1933, is an iconic American country musician known for his critical role in the outlaw country subgenre.
With a career spanning over six decades, Nelson is celebrated for hits like "On the Road Again" and "Always On My Mind." Beyond music, he's an activist for biofuels and ma*****na legalization. Nelson's distinctive voice and storytelling have cemented his status as a legend in the country music industry.
